Campus Cooperation Studies University Unto_Rautio_Aalto_DSC5032.jpg Companies disclose more on cybersecurity – but markets remain indifferent /en/news/companies-disclose-more-on-cybersecurity-but-markets-remain-indifferent Fri, 24 Apr 2026 12:40:51 +0000 Eeva Liinamo-Liukku 1369448 at /en U.S. companies are reporting on cybersecurity in greater detail, yet stock market reactions remain muted. A new study by the University of Vaasa and 911 shows that mandatory cybersecurity disclosure does not prompt reactions from investors or stock analysts. Instead, the main benefits appear to materialise within firms themselves.
